U+239F "" Right Parenthesis Extension is a graphical symbol used primarily in technical and mathematical notation to represent the vertical segment of a large right parenthesis that spans multiple lines of text or a tall mathematical expression. Belonging to the Miscellaneous Technical block, this character is part of a set of bracket extensions designed to create scalable delimiters in plain text environments, allowing users to construct tall parentheses by combining the top, middle, and bottom pieces. It is commonly employed in ASCII art, terminal interfaces, or legacy code where rendering complex mathematical formulas without a dedicated typesetting system is necessary.
